38/// The current paths for a project's worktrees. Each folder path has a corresponding
39/// main worktree path at the same position. The two lists are always the
40/// same length and are modified together via `add_path` / `remove_main_path`.
41///
42/// For non-linked worktrees, the main path and folder path are identical.
43/// For linked worktrees, the main path is the original repo and the folder
44/// path is the linked worktree location.
45#[derive(Default, Debug, Clone)]
46pub struct WorktreePaths {
47 paths: PathList,
48 main_paths: PathList,
49}
50
51impl PartialEq for WorktreePaths {
52 fn eq(&self, other: &Self) -> bool {
53 self.paths == other.paths && self.main_paths == other.main_paths
54 }
55}
56
57impl WorktreePaths {
58 /// Build from two parallel `PathList`s that already share the same
59 /// insertion order. Used for deserialization from DB.
60 ///
61 /// Returns an error if the two lists have different lengths, which
62 /// indicates corrupted data from a prior migration bug.
63 pub fn from_path_lists(
64 main_worktree_paths: PathList,
65 folder_paths: PathList,
66 ) -> anyhow::Result<Self> {
67 anyhow::ensure!(
68 main_worktree_paths.paths().len() == folder_paths.paths().len(),
69 "main_worktree_paths has {} entries but folder_paths has {}",
70 main_worktree_paths.paths().len(),
71 folder_paths.paths().len(),
72 );
73 Ok(Self {
74 paths: folder_paths,
75 main_paths: main_worktree_paths,
76 })
77 }
78
79 /// Build for non-linked worktrees where main == folder for every path.
80 pub fn from_folder_paths(folder_paths: &PathList) -> Self {
81 Self {
82 paths: folder_paths.clone(),
83 main_paths: folder_paths.clone(),
84 }
85 }
86
87 pub fn is_empty(&self) -> bool {
88 self.paths.is_empty()
89 }
90
91 /// The folder paths (for workspace matching / `threads_by_paths` index).
92 pub fn folder_path_list(&self) -> &PathList {
93 &self.paths
94 }
95
96 /// The main worktree paths (for group key / `threads_by_main_paths` index).
97 pub fn main_worktree_path_list(&self) -> &PathList {
98 &self.main_paths
99 }
100
101 /// Iterate the (main_worktree_path, folder_path) pairs in insertion order.
102 pub fn ordered_pairs(&self) -> impl Iterator<Item = (&PathBuf, &PathBuf)> {
103 self.main_paths
104 .ordered_paths()
105 .zip(self.paths.ordered_paths())
106 }
107
108 /// Add a new path pair. If the exact (main, folder) pair already exists,
109 /// this is a no-op. Rebuilds both internal `PathList`s to maintain
110 /// consistent ordering.
111 pub fn add_path(&mut self, main_path: &Path, folder_path: &Path) {
112 let already_exists = self
113 .ordered_pairs()
114 .any(|(m, f)| m.as_path() == main_path && f.as_path() == folder_path);
115 if already_exists {
116 return;
117 }
118 let (mut mains, mut folders): (Vec<PathBuf>, Vec<PathBuf>) = self
119 .ordered_pairs()
120 .map(|(m, f)| (m.clone(), f.clone()))
121 .unzip();
122 mains.push(main_path.to_path_buf());
123 folders.push(folder_path.to_path_buf());
124 self.main_paths = PathList::new(&mains);
125 self.paths = PathList::new(&folders);
126 }
127
128 /// Remove all pairs whose main worktree path matches the given path.
129 /// This removes the corresponding entries from both lists.
130 pub fn remove_main_path(&mut self, main_path: &Path) {
131 let (mains, folders): (Vec<PathBuf>, Vec<PathBuf>) = self
132 .ordered_pairs()
133 .filter(|(m, _)| m.as_path() != main_path)
134 .map(|(m, f)| (m.clone(), f.clone()))
135 .unzip();
136 self.main_paths = PathList::new(&mains);
137 self.paths = PathList::new(&folders);
138 }
139
140 /// Remove all pairs whose folder path matches the given path.
141 /// This removes the corresponding entries from both lists.
142 pub fn remove_folder_path(&mut self, folder_path: &Path) {
143 let (mains, folders): (Vec<PathBuf>, Vec<PathBuf>) = self
144 .ordered_pairs()
145 .filter(|(_, f)| f.as_path() != folder_path)
146 .map(|(m, f)| (m.clone(), f.clone()))
147 .unzip();
148 self.main_paths = PathList::new(&mains);
149 self.paths = PathList::new(&folders);
150 }
151}

614 pub fn rename_entry(
615 &mut self,
616 entry_id: ProjectEntryId,
617 new_project_path: ProjectPath,
618 cx: &mut Context<Self>,
619 ) -> Task<Result<CreatedEntry>> {
620 let Some(old_worktree) = self.worktree_for_entry(entry_id, cx) else {
621 return Task::ready(Err(anyhow!("no such worktree")));
622 };
623 let Some(old_entry) = old_worktree.read(cx).entry_for_id(entry_id).cloned() else {
624 return Task::ready(Err(anyhow!("no such entry")));
625 };
626 let Some(new_worktree) = self.worktree_for_id(new_project_path.worktree_id, cx) else {
627 return Task::ready(Err(anyhow!("no such worktree")));
628 };
629
630 match &self.state {
631 WorktreeStoreState::Local { fs } => {
632 let abs_old_path = old_worktree.read(cx).absolutize(&old_entry.path);
633 let new_worktree_ref = new_worktree.read(cx);
634 let is_root_entry = new_worktree_ref
635 .root_entry()
636 .is_some_and(|e| e.id == entry_id);
637 let abs_new_path = if is_root_entry {
638 let abs_path = new_worktree_ref.abs_path();
639 let Some(root_parent_path) = abs_path.parent() else {
640 return Task::ready(Err(anyhow!("no parent for path {:?}", abs_path)));
641 };
642 root_parent_path.join(new_project_path.path.as_std_path())
643 } else {
644 new_worktree_ref.absolutize(&new_project_path.path)
645 };
646
647 let fs = fs.clone();
648 let case_sensitive = new_worktree
649 .read(cx)
650 .as_local()
651 .unwrap()
652 .fs_is_case_sensitive();
653
654 let do_rename =
655 async move |fs: &dyn Fs, old_path: &Path, new_path: &Path, overwrite| {
656 fs.rename(
657 &old_path,
658 &new_path,
659 fs::RenameOptions {
660 overwrite,
661 ..fs::RenameOptions::default()
662 },
663 )
664 .await
665 .with_context(|| format!("renaming {old_path:?} into {new_path:?}"))
666 };
667
668 let rename = cx.background_spawn({
669 let abs_new_path = abs_new_path.clone();
670 async move {
671 // If we're on a case-insensitive FS and we're doing a case-only rename (i.e. `foobar` to `FOOBAR`)
672 // we want to overwrite, because otherwise we run into a file-already-exists error.
673 let overwrite = !case_sensitive
674 && abs_old_path != abs_new_path
675 && abs_old_path.to_str().map(|p| p.to_lowercase())
676 == abs_new_path.to_str().map(|p| p.to_lowercase());
677
678 // The directory we're renaming into might not exist yet
679 if let Err(e) =
680 do_rename(fs.as_ref(), &abs_old_path, &abs_new_path, overwrite).await
681 {
682 if let Some(err) = e.downcast_ref::<std::io::Error>()
683 && err.kind() == std::io::ErrorKind::NotFound
684 {
685 if let Some(parent) = abs_new_path.parent() {
686 fs.create_dir(parent).await.with_context(|| {
687 format!("creating parent directory {parent:?}")
688 })?;
689 return do_rename(
690 fs.as_ref(),
691 &abs_old_path,
692 &abs_new_path,
693 overwrite,
694 )
695 .await;
696 }
697 }
698 return Err(e);
699 }
700 Ok(())
701 }
702 });
703
704 cx.spawn(async move |_, cx| {
705 rename.await?;
706 Ok(new_worktree
707 .update(cx, |this, cx| {
708 let local = this.as_local_mut().unwrap();
709 if is_root_entry {
710 // We eagerly update `abs_path` and refresh this worktree.
711 // Otherwise, the FS watcher would do it on the `RootUpdated` event,
712 // but with a noticeable delay, so we handle it proactively.
713 local.update_abs_path_and_refresh(
714 SanitizedPath::new_arc(&abs_new_path),
715 cx,
716 );
717 Task::ready(Ok(this.root_entry().cloned()))
718 } else {
719 // First refresh the parent directory (in case it was newly created)
720 if let Some(parent) = new_project_path.path.parent() {
721 let _ = local.refresh_entries_for_paths(vec![parent.into()]);
722 }
723 // Then refresh the new path
724 local.refresh_entry(
725 new_project_path.path.clone(),
726 Some(old_entry.path),
727 cx,
728 )
729 }
730 })
731 .await?
732 .map(CreatedEntry::Included)
733 .unwrap_or_else(|| CreatedEntry::Excluded {
734 abs_path: abs_new_path,
735 }))
736 })
737 }
738 WorktreeStoreState::Remote {
739 upstream_client,
740 upstream_project_id,
741 ..
742 } => {
743 let response = upstream_client.request(proto::RenameProjectEntry {
744 project_id: *upstream_project_id,
745 entry_id: entry_id.to_proto(),
746 new_path: new_project_path.path.as_unix_str().to_owned(),
747 new_worktree_id: new_project_path.worktree_id.to_proto(),
748 });
749 cx.spawn(async move |_, cx| {
750 let response = response.await?;
751 match response.entry {
752 Some(entry) => new_worktree
753 .update(cx, |worktree, cx| {
754 worktree.as_remote_mut().unwrap().insert_entry(
755 entry,
756 response.worktree_scan_id as usize,
757 cx,
758 )
759 })
760 .await
761 .map(CreatedEntry::Included),
762 None => {
763 let abs_path = new_worktree.read_with(cx, |worktree, _| {
764 worktree.absolutize(&new_project_path.path)
765 });
766 Ok(CreatedEntry::Excluded { abs_path })
767 }
768 }
769 })
770 }
771 }
772 }
